WebStainless steel utensils are safe in a dishwasher and don't need prewashing most of the time. Acids and bleaches in strong domestic cleaners will react chemically with the steel surface and leave a dull and cloudy finish. Mild solutions of vinegar and lemon juice work on the steel surface. WebJul 21, 2024 · written by iupilon July 21, 2024 10.9K views. Aluminum pans are popular because they are cheap and distribute heat evenly. However, oxidation causes dark gray or black marks on aluminum pans. These marks are caused by aluminum oxidation. Specific measures can help reduce oxidation, but it will still occur on non-anodized aluminum pans.
